Course Details

• Understanding Healthcare Risk and Stakeholder Engagement: This unit will cover the basics of healthcare risk and the importance of engaging stakeholders in managing these risks. It will introduce primary stakeholders in healthcare organizations and their roles in risk management.
• Legal and Regulatory Framework for Healthcare Risk Management: This unit will cover the legal and regulatory landscape governing healthcare risk management, including compliance requirements and potential liabilities.
• Identifying and Analyzing Healthcare Risks: This unit will teach participants how to identify and analyze different types of healthcare risks, including clinical, operational, financial, and strategic risks.
• Developing and Implementing Risk Management Strategies: This unit will cover best practices for developing and implementing risk management strategies, including communication and collaboration with stakeholders.
• Communication and Crisis Management: This unit will focus on effective communication strategies for engaging stakeholders in healthcare risk management, including crisis communication and public relations.
• Performance Improvement and Quality Management: This unit will cover the role of performance improvement and quality management in healthcare risk management, including continuous improvement and patient safety.
• Emerging Trends and Innovations in Healthcare Risk Management: This unit will explore emerging trends and innovations in healthcare risk management, including technology solutions and new approaches to stakeholder engagement.
• Case Studies in Healthcare Risk Management: This unit will examine real-world case studies of successful healthcare risk management initiatives, including stakeholder engagement strategies and outcomes.
• Ethics and Professionalism in Healthcare Risk Management: This unit will cover ethical considerations and professional standards for healthcare risk managers, including confidentiality, integrity, and accountability.
• Capstone Project: This unit will provide participants with the opportunity to apply their knowledge and skills in a real-world healthcare risk management scenario, incorporating stakeholder engagement strategies and best practices.
